Bastos BJJ purple belt remains on the mat despite cancer diagnosis

Share it

A student from GMA Bastos BJJ Midland under Professor Bruno Bastos in Texas has persevered through one of life’s toughest obstacles– cancer. Purple belt Joe Mancaruso was recently diagnosed with stage 4 non-small cell lung cancer and given 9-12 months to live.

Instead of settling with his diagnosis, he took his health into his own hands by changing his diet and staying on the mat. The 56-year-old took one dose of the recommended drug to treat him and suffered side effects that included a seizure, chemo cough and he was forced to limit his exposure to people because his immune system was compromised.

With his ketogenic diet, supplements, exercise, sunshine and heat therapy, he is able to train Jiu-Jitsu four to five times a week as well as use kettlebells and travel. Check out his story with a local news team:
